How to Make Cactus Cake Pops
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Bake the Cake no bake cheesecake option.
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a mixing bowl, combine the vanilla cake mix with eggs, vegetable oil, and water according to package directions. Pour the batter into a greased baking pan and bake for about 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
Step 2: Crumble the Cake
Once baked, let the cake cool completely before crumbling it into fine pieces in a large bowl. This step is essential as it helps bind everything together later.
Step 3: Form Into Balls
Add about half of the frosting to your crumbled cake mixture. Mix well until fully combined; it should feel like dough. Roll small portions into balls about one inch in diameter.
Step 4: Dip in Chocolate
Melt your green candy melts in a microwave-safe bowl according to package instructions. Dip one end of each cake pop stick into the melted chocolate before inserting it into each ball—this helps hold them together.
Step 5: Coat with Candy Melts
Dip each cake ball completely into the melted green candy melts, ensuring they’re fully coated. Tap off any excess chocolate before placing them upright in a styrofoam block or cake pop stand.
Step 6: Decorate
Before the coating hardens completely, sprinkle edible glitter or chocolate sprinkles on top for added flair! Once set, display them proudly at your next event.

Storing & Reheating
Store your Cactus Cake Pops in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. If you need to keep them longer, refrigerate them for up to two weeks. For best results, enjoy them chilled rather than reheated!
Chef's Helpful Tips
- To ensure perfect Cactus Cake Pops, always let your cake cool completely before crumbling it.
- This prevents sogginess and ensures better texture.
- Use a cookie scoop for uniform sizes—no one likes a lopsided cactus!
- Lastly, don’t skip chilling before dipping; it helps maintain shape and texture.

Cactus Cake Pops
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: About 20 servings 1x
Description
Cactus Cake Pops are whimsical treats that add a fun twist to any gathering. These adorable, bite-sized desserts resemble miniature cacti and combine moist cake with creamy frosting, all encased in a vibrant green candy coating. Perfect for parties or casual get-togethers, these delightful pops can be customized to suit any theme, making them a hit with guests of all ages. Enjoy the sweet nostalgia and joy of creating these playful treats that are sure to bring smiles to everyone’s faces!
Ingredients
- 1 box vanilla cake mix (15.25 oz)
- 3 large eggs
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il
- 1/2 cup water
- 12 oz green candy melts
- Cake pop sticks
- Edible glitter (optional)
- Chocolate sprinkles (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Prepare the cake mix according to package instructions using eggs, oil, and water. Bake in a greased pan for 25-30 minutes until a toothpick comes out clean.
- Allow the cake to cool completely, then crumble it into fine pieces in a large bowl.
- Mix half of the frosting into the crumbled cake until it resembles dough. Roll into 1-inch balls.
- Melt green candy melts according to package instructions. Dip one end of each cake pop stick into the melted chocolate before inserting it into each ball.
- Coat each ball in melted candy melts, tapping off excess chocolate. Place upright in a styrofoam block or cake pop stand.
- Before the coating hardens, sprinkle with edible glitter or chocolate sprinkles if desired.
